Staging: bcm: Remove typedef for _stConvergenceSLTypes and call directly.
This patch removes typedef for _stConvergenceSLTypes, changes the name of the struct to bcm_convergence_types, and updates the comments appropriately. In addition, any calls to typedefs "stConvergenceSLTypes, CConvergenceSLTypes, and *pstConvergenceSLTypes" are changed to call the struct directly.
